Utah State was eliminated from the NCAA Tournament on March 22 following a 78-66 loss to top-seeded Arizona in the second round at Viejas Arena in San Diego.

The Aggies concluded their season with a record of 29-7, marking the third-most wins in program history. This appearance was Utah State’s second trip to the tournament’s second round in three years and sixth overall.

Garry Clark led Utah State with 13 points and six rebounds, while MJ Collins Jr. contributed 12 points and Drake Allen added 11. The team shot just over 39 percent from the field and made eight of its twenty-five attempts from three-point range. At the free throw line, Utah State converted nearly seventy-three percent of its shots.

Arizona’s Jaden Bradley scored a game-high eighteen points as his team shot slightly better than Utah State from both inside and beyond the arc. The Wildcats also held a significant rebounding advantage, outpacing Utah State by twenty-eight boards, which helped them earn more second-chance points.

Despite falling behind early, Utah State narrowed an eighteen-point deficit down to four midway through the second half before Arizona closed out the game on a decisive run. The Aggies had only four turnovers compared to eleven for Arizona but were unable to overcome their opponent’s rebounding strength.
